Vijayanagara (Translation:"City of Victory") was the capital city of the historic Vijayanagara Empire. Located on the banks of the Tungabhadra River, it spread over a large area and included the MODERN era Group of Monuments at Hampi site in Vijayanagara district, Bellary district and others in and AROUND these districts in Karnataka, India. A part of Vijayanagara ruins known as Hampi have been designated as a UNESCO WORLD heritage site.
